# Flaglight Rollouts — Approvals

Quick version for on-call: any rollout touching more than 5% of traffic needs an approval in Flaglight before the ramp continues. Kill switches don't need approval — just flip them and note it in the incident channel. Scheduled ramps pause automatically if error budget burns hot. If you're stuck at 2 a.m. with a pending approval, there's one person authorized to override, and that's the approver below.

account owner for tagep-bafof: Norael Gilax Juleth

Log compaction on the Quillstream queue runs under the `compactor` service account, not the broker account. Keep them separate: compaction needs delete rights on segment files, brokers must never have them. The compactor wakes hourly, merges segments under 64 MB, and drops tombstones older than the retention horizon. Metrics land in the ops dashboard under `qs.compact.*`. If compaction stalls, check account credential expiry first — it's the usual cause. The compactor authenticates to the segment store with the key below.

API key for bageg-kajef: vxb2-ss

# Wrenfall API — env file
#
# Heads up for the security review: after the stale-cache incident
# (postmortem PM-17), we now sign every cache entry so a replayed
# stale payload gets rejected instead of served. The signing
# credential lives only in this file, rotated per deploy, never
# committed. Everything above this point is non-sensitive tuning.
# The signing credential is set on the next line.

env line for yahaf-bahaf: LEDGER_TOKEN20=e8e509473820ccdbae6d

# Log sampling for the Wrennet notification service
# This service emits roughly 40k log lines per minute at peak, so we
# sample INFO at 5% and keep WARN/ERROR at 100%. If support needs full
# traces for an incident, flip sample_rate to 1.0 for no more than one
# hour — the sink fills quickly. Sampled logs are written to the store below.

replica DSN, yadup-hahig: mongodb://gilys_svc:Mx@db-5f8f.norvasoft.internal:5432/eliion